Heads up: if the Lintrock baseline file in the Quarrow repo drifts from main, CI fails with a "stale baseline" error even when the code is fine. Quick fix is to regenerate the baseline on a clean checkout and re-push. If a customer build is blocked, confirm the failing run matches the token below before escalating.

build token for yadug-yagag: htk21_c863c33eb8b82c0c9c152

Test plan for Tillbrook payment retries: plugin authors must send the same idempotency key on every retry of a charge. Our sandbox verifies duplicate keys return the original result, not a second charge. Run the conformance suite against the sandbox gateway. Authenticate your test requests with the token provided below.

login token, yajeg-fawif: eyJhbGciOiJIUzI1NiIsInR5cCI6IkpXVCJ9.eyJzdWIiOiIEdPQYnZXaZIn0.HSRTnYZBx0Qc

Hey Tobin — quick handover on the Gatewren rate limiter. Token buckets are per-team, refilled every 500ms; the config lives in the limits manifest, not code. Watch the burst multiplier — ops keeps nudging it up. If the limiter's control plane ever wedges, unlock the override console with the recovery passphrase noted right below.

unlock words, fahof-tawif: fenwyn-istath

# Approvals: Payroll Export Format Change

The Ledgerfern payroll export is moving from fixed-width records to a signed columnar format. Any modification to field ordering, masking rules, or the signing step requires documented approval prior to deployment, with a retained copy of the review notes. For audit purposes, sole approval authority for this change rests with the person named below.

named custodian: Zorael Sordor